ABSTRACT THE effect of shrinkage on moisture diffusion during drying of biological products has been considered by numerically solving simultaneously for shrinkage and moisture content, assuming a density and concentration dependent mass diffusivity. The moisture diffusion equa-tion for remoistened soybeans, simulated by spherical bodies, has been solved by a finite-element technique. The optimum values of the parameters of the mass dif-fusivity model have been estimated by the steepest-ascent method. The shrinkage coefficient for remoistened soy-beans has been estimated as 0.266 X 10 ~2.
